5-6 ounces each test at about 3 tbs each
Anyway a quick initial reactiony type thing. Being good to what I've been wondering here: where's the neutral good bad and eh reviews.
Well alas this is more of neutral Eh one at the moment for me
Got it last week and waited till the weekend to have a small amount to see if I even like it.
It's a weird fickle one, and doesn't seem to be thing. Tried it twice. One time not bad average a bit of this and a bit of that. The second time was just off and I didn't like how I felt afterwords. Just not as gentle and nice to my system I like.
To compare and for my weird dyslexic brain try express in text what I meen: the first time was a nice kind of cheerfull yet relaxed place.
The second time was I just eh not quite right and didn't feel all that clean and gentle to my system. Sort of a heart racing dry mouth thing, kind of speedy and weird place.

I found the last mahakea I bought from GHK a couple months back to be really nice root but it was definitely stimulating. The most energizing kava on the market that Ive tried for 2018. Reminds me a little of the original pouni ono. I have gotten a little irritable from it once or twice, but its very euphoric most of the time. if its the same batch that is available now I'm going to be happy to get my 2 lbs.

I could see that. From what everyone has told me about the original Pouni, that's what this batch of Mahakea is like, at least for me.

Everybody's experience of a kava is bound to be subjective to some extent because we all have different receptors in our bodies. What is great for one person will not always be great for another. FWIW, I found the current batch of Mahakea to be excellent, and if anything better than previous harvest of it I've had, which was always great. IAE I was double balling it with 2 TBS in each ball, for 4 TBS in 500ml first wash, 400 ml water in the second wash, and combine the two into a single litre. I drink that over the course of 1.5 to 2 hrs. Looks tastes and feels like heaven to me....
